2010-03-16 4 views
0

HII tous, je m créer un projet dans lequel Admin est un utilisateur Je veux un code ou une idée comment administrateur envoyer une offre de tout type de produits à son client bien email sur leur email IDEnvoi email en asp .net

et cette citation doit être une option d'impression bouton bec. après avoir cliqué sur le bouton d'impression devis devrait être imprimer

Comment puis-je le faire?

+0

Avez-vous besoin juste code pour quelque chose e-mail? Ou essayez-vous d'imprimer quelque chose? –

+0

les deux, je veux le code pour le fichier de courrier dans lequel il doit avoir un bouton d'impression pour imprimer la page/le fichier – Hussain

+0

@Hussain avez-vous résolu le problème? – BrOSs

Répondre

1

Scott Gu a un article qui aidera à Sending Email With System.Mail

+0

Je l'ai essayé mais ça n'a pas fonctionné – Hussain

+1

Qu'est-ce qui n'a pas fonctionné? Postez votre code exact et l'erreur que vous avez, et perhaphs nous pouvons vous aider. – Josh

5

essayer ce code sûrement cela fonctionnera.

Essayez ce lien http://www.dotnetspider.com/projects/577-Send-Mail-with-Attachments-using-Gmail.aspx

/// <summary> 
    /// Sends an mail message 
    /// </summary> 
    /// <param name="from">Sender address</param> 
    /// <param name="to">Recepient address</param> 
    /// <param name="bcc">Bcc recepient</param> 
    /// <param name="cc">Cc recepient</param> 
    /// <param name="subject">Subject of mail message</param> 
    /// <param name="body">Body of mail message</param> 
    public static void SendMailMessage(string from, string to, string bcc, string cc, string subject, string body) 
    { 
     // Instantiate a new instance of MailMessage 
     MailMessage mMailMessage = new MailMessage(); 
     // Set the sender address of the mail message 
     mMailMessage.From = new MailAddress(from); 
     // Set the recepient address of the mail message 
     mMailMessage.To.Add(new MailAddress(to)); 

    // Check if the bcc value is null or an empty string 


    if ((bcc != null) && (bcc != string.Empty)) 
    { 
     // Set the Bcc address of the mail message 
     mMailMessage.Bcc.Add(new MailAddress(bcc)); 
    } 
    // Check if the cc value is null or an empty value 
    if ((cc != null) && (cc != string.Empty)) 
    { 
     // Set the CC address of the mail message 
     mMailMessage.CC.Add(new MailAddress(cc)); 
    }  // Set the subject of the mail message 
    mMailMessage.Subject = subject; 
    // Set the body of the mail message 
    mMailMessage.Body = body; 

    // Set the format of the mail message body as HTML 
    mMailMessage.IsBodyHtml = true; 
    // Set the priority of the mail message to normal 
    mMailMessage.Priority = MailPriority.Normal; 

    // Instantiate a new instance of SmtpClient 
    SmtpClient mSmtpClient = new SmtpClient(); 
    // Send the mail message 
    mSmtpClient.Send(mMailMessage); 
}